"Mary Modern has everything you look for in a book: smarts, style,and suspense. How often is it that you marvel at an author's literary skill while you feel that mad scramble to find out how it ends? It's a thrilling debut." --Darin Strauss, author of Chang and Eng and The Real McCoy "A strange, strangely beautiful, and beautifully accomplished novel. Science, history, personal identity, and literature go into the blender, and what comes out is a nearly perfect mix." --Ben Greenman, author of Superbad and A Circle Is a Balloon and Compass Both "What an inventive and testing book: Mary Modern may be the strangest package of fictional illusions that I've encountered for a long time, but Camille DeAngelis has pulled off every trick with a confident, extravagantflourish. She is a writer/magician whose debut novel is learned, engrossing, incessantly surprising, and extraordinarily touching." --Jim Crace, author of The Pesthouse and Being Dead From the Hardcover edition.
